“Colleges Receive $10 Million Grant to Study Cyber Crime”
September 28, 2012  |  Catherine Groux, U.S. News University Connection

Last year, the federal Internet Crime Complaint Center received more than 300,000 reports of cyber crime, as it watched Americans lose about $485.3 million to such attacks in 2011 alone. These figures show the rise of cyber crime throughout the nation and underline the need for the U.S. to find ways to prevent it.

New Research: Studying Twitter Spam’s Use in Political Censorship

Wednesday, May 9, 2012

spam tweets per minuteSpammers who posted almost half a million Twitter messages in order to silence debate over Russia’s election in December likely purchased fraudulent accounts in bulk and posted the tweets from botnets, groups of malware-infected computers under the command of a single person. According to Networking Group researchers, the campaign took advantage of an underground economy based on spam, a phenomenon that researchers are studying in an attempt to improve methods of eliminating spam.
